Essential Amino Acids

The body can manufacture most amino acids on its own — but nine (plus one conditional one) have to come from food, no matter what.

Full Lesson · Macronutrients
The Amino Acids Diet Must Supply
What 'Essential' Means
Can't Be Made By The Body
An amino acid is classified as essential if the human body cannot synthesize it on its own in adequate amounts — meaning it must be obtained through diet. This is different from 'important' — all amino acids matter, but only essential ones are strictly diet-dependent.
The Mnemonic
PVT TIM HALL
PVT TIM HALL captures the 9 essential amino acids plus one conditionally essential one: Phenylalanine, Valine, Threonine, Tryptophan, Isoleucine, Methionine, Histidine, Arginine, Leucine, Lysine.
Arginine
The Conditional Exception
Arginine is technically classified as conditionally essential — the body can normally produce enough on its own in healthy adults, but during periods of rapid growth, illness, injury, or significant physical stress, the body's own production may not keep pace with demand, making dietary arginine necessary at those times.
Why This List Matters
The Foundation Of 'Complete Protein'
A food is only called a 'complete protein' if it supplies all 9 truly essential amino acids in sufficient amounts. This is precisely why essential amino acids are the foundation for understanding complete vs. incomplete protein sources.
๐Ÿฝ๏ธ Real Exam Scenario
A dietetics student is asked on an exam to list the essential amino acids from memory and explain why arginine is treated differently from the other nine.
Recalling the list
The student uses PVT TIM HALL to recall Phenylalanine, Valine, Threonine, Tryptophan, Isoleucine, Methionine, Histidine, Arginine, Leucine, Lysine in order.
Grouping check
Breaking it into PVT / TIM / HALL chunks, the student double-checks each group contains three or four amino acids, confirming all ten are accounted for.
Explaining Arginine
The student notes that unlike the other nine, healthy adults can typically synthesize enough arginine on their own — it only becomes essential during high-demand states like growth, illness, or injury.
Final answer
The student concludes by clarifying that a food is only a 'complete protein' if it supplies the 9 truly essential amino acids (not necessarily including arginine, since it's conditional) in adequate amounts.
๐Ÿ“Œ Exam Application
Exams test both rote recall of the essential amino acid list and conceptual understanding of why arginine is labeled 'conditionally' essential rather than fully essential — expect both a memorization question and an application question on the same material.
โš ๏ธ Most Common Essential Amino Acids Mistakes
The trap is treating all ten amino acids in the mnemonic as equally and permanently 'essential.' Arginine's conditional status is exactly the kind of nuance that separates a superficial memorized answer from a fully correct one on an exam.
โœ“ Quick Self-Test
Q1: What does it mean for an amino acid to be 'essential'?
The body cannot synthesize it on its own in adequate amounts, so it must come from diet.

Q2: What does PVT TIM HALL help you remember?
The essential amino acids (plus conditionally essential arginine).

Q3: Which amino acid in the mnemonic is only conditionally essential?
Arginine.

Q4: When does arginine become essential even in healthy adults?
During periods of rapid growth, illness, injury, or significant physical stress.

Q5: Why does the essential amino acid list matter for defining 'complete protein'?
A protein is only complete if it supplies all 9 truly essential amino acids in adequate amounts.
